Comprehension Tungsten Carbide Dies
Tungsten carbide is usually a composite substance known for its Extraordinary hardness and resistance to wear, making it perfect for the manufacture of dies. Dies made from tungsten carbide are used to form, cut, and form resources less than higher force. They are commonly used in industries exactly where precision and sturdiness are paramount, including automotive, aerospace, electronics, and development.

The Importance of Tungsten Carbide Dies
The main benefit of tungsten carbide dies lies in their hardness, which happens to be substantially higher than that of regular steel dies. This hardness enables them to maintain their condition and usefulness even less than Severe problems, which include large temperatures and pressures. Moreover, tungsten carbide dies show superb resistance to corrosion and abrasion, even further extending their lifespan and decreasing the need for Recurrent replacements.

G40 and G50 Tungsten Carbide Dies
G40 and G50 are other notable grades of tungsten carbide dies, Each and every with its exclusive Houses customized for different applications.

G40 Tungsten Carbide Dies: G40 dies are noted for their great stability of hardness and toughness. They are tungsten carbide dies generally Utilized in programs in which a moderate standard of both equally Houses is required, making them multipurpose across many producing processes.

G50 Tungsten Carbide Dies: G50 dies, However, offer increased hardness, producing them G40 G50 Tungsten carbide Dies ideal for purposes in which wear resistance is essential. On the other hand, this bigger hardness includes a slight trade-off in toughness, making G50 dies far more well suited for programs the place the potential risk of affect or shock is minimal.

Tungsten Carbide Dies Manufacture
The manufacture of tungsten carbide dies is a fancy procedure that needs precision and experience. The method commonly requires the subsequent ways:

Powder Preparing: Tungsten carbide powder is mixed using a binder, ordinarily cobalt, to create a homogeneous combination.

Compacting: The mixture is then compacted into the desired shape employing significant-tension presses. This move establishes the ultimate condition and sizing from the die.

Sintering: The compacted die is then subjected to superior temperatures inside of a approach termed sintering, where the tungsten carbide particles fuse with each other, making a reliable, dense substance. The sintering course of action is important in analyzing the final Qualities from the die, including its hardness and toughness.

Finishing: Just after sintering, the die undergoes many ending processes, including grinding, sprucing, and coating, to obtain the specified surface area finish and dimensional precision.
